Las Vegas, NV
Off the Strip
The Hard Rock is on Paradise Road, a straight two-mile shot from McCarran Airport, two miles from the convention center, and less than a mile from the Las Vegas Strip.
Hotel nightlife
Guests gamble in the 30,000-square-foot casino, catch headline performers, and dance in an underground nightclub; transportation to the Strip is complimentary.
Modern style
The 670 guestrooms include television Internet access, CD players, platform beds with leather headboards, rock-and-roll photos, and French doors that open to fresh air.

More about Hard Rock Hotel and Casino

What to expect: Independently owned and not affiliated with Hard Rock Cafes or other Hard Rock hotels, the resort is casual to the point that office staffers are required to wear jeans, and is coolly contemporary rather than grungy. Guests enter under a 90-foot neon guitar and find a hotel chockablock with rock-'n'-roll memorabilia, including some 600 costumes, guitars, and concert posters.
Amenity highlights:A three-acre jungle garden includes two sand-beach lagoon pools (open seasonally) connected by a channel, a spiral-tunnel water slide, a grotto bar, and four roomy spas. A wood gazebo contains blackjack and craps tables, and there are also three swim-up blackjack tables. For-rent, thatch-roof cabanas come with television, phone, and ceiling fan. Rock plays continuously.
Insider tip: Thanks to underwater speakers, music can be heard below the swimming pools' surfaces.

Dinining


  • Simon Chef Kerry Simon's contemporary restaurant offers indoor and poolside seating in an ambience of blondwood floor, theatrical lighting, and exhibition kitchen. New American cuisine such as stuffed lobster and newage meatloaf is the culinary theme, along with steaks and pasta.
  • Nobu Part of renowned Japanese chef Nobu Matsuhisa's empire that stretches from London to New York to Tokyo, this sleek restaurant of river stones and bamboo features a sushi bar and dishes such as shrimp and lobster in spicy lemon sauce as well as multicourse omakase (chef's choice) dinners.
  • The Pink Taco This rustic, casual Mexican restaurant has indoor and outdoor seating. A taco maker works near the entrance.
  • A.J.'s Steakhouse Contemporary adaptation of classic American steakhouse: polished blond wood, leather banquettes and booths, and walls of gold drapes. Primegrade beef is served.
  • Mr. Lucky's Open 24 hours for soups, salads, sandwiches, sundaes, and other fare. Decorated with Las Vegas memorabilia, including two of Bugsy Siegal's tuxedos.
  • Starbucks This popular chain serves coffee and pastries.

Entertainment

  • Headliners such as Ozzy Osbourne, Carlos Santana, and Sammy Hagar provide entertainment in The Joint, which holds 1,400 but has an intimate, club-like ambience.
  • From Wednesdays through Sundays, DJs supply dance music until dawn in Baby's, a subterranean nightclub featuring a retro-L.A. atmosphere with industrial ceiling, glowing violet tables, green vinyl booths, purple masonry, and paper lanterns.
  • Comprising 30,000 square feet including the high-limit Peacock Lounge, the Casino supplies slots, video poker, blackjack, craps, roulette, baccarat, pai gow, Caribbean poker, and a race-and-sports book with lounge-like seating. Chips display images of rock’s best such as Jimi Hendrix, the Rolling Stones, and Tom Petty.
  • Back Stage Pass is a free membership card that earns cash, concert tickets, meals, and other rewards for casino play.

Property amenities

The Hard Rock's facilities include the Cuba Libre Cigar Bar and The RockSpa, a full-service health-and-beauty spa that provides steam rooms, spas, Vichy showers, a fitness center, and offers body treatments and massage. Shuttles whisk guests to The Strip without charge. Valet parking:
Valet parking is complimentary (gratuity not included). Secured garage with in/out privileges.
Self parking:
Self parking is complimentary. Secured garage with in/out privileges.

Rooms

This hotel offers 670 guestrooms and suites in two 11-story towers overlooking the pool area, the mountains, and the Las Vegas Strip. Contemporary room decor features platform beds with leather headboards, sea-green carpeting, velour furnishings, deep-purple drapes, and French doors that open for fresh air. Color photos of rock-'n-rollers adorn the walls. High-tech amenities include CD players and television Internet access (via MSN-TV) with a wireless keyboard. Bathrooms have stainless-steel sinks.
